Abstract

A computing device displays, in a graphical user interface, a canvas region that includes one or more scenes. The one or more scenes include a first scene having a first visualization card. The device displays, in the graphical user interface, a recommendation region that includes one or more data visualizations. Each of the data visualizations corresponds to a respective metric of a data source. The respective metric has a respective temporal attribute. The device also displays, in the graphical user interface, a scene summary that includes, for each scene, a respective count of visualization cards corresponding to the scene, a respective count of text cards corresponding to the scene, a respective count of unique metrics corresponding to the scene, and a respective cumulative temporal span corresponding to the scene.
